WebRecent experiments have demonstrated that the electron transmission yield through chiral molecules depends on the electron spin orientation. This phenomenon has been termed the chiral-induced spin selectivity (CISS) effect, and it provides a challenge to theory and promise for organic molecule–based spintronic devices. WebSep 14, 2024 · Chiral crystals can produce spin-polarized currents that propagate over tens of micrometers—a promising feature for application in spintronics devices. The spin-polarized currents used in spintronics are typically generated in ferromagnetic materials or materials with strong spin-orbit interaction. Spin-polarized electron currents can also be ...
